LGBTQ rights in Hungary: ‘We are very hopeful that changes will be made’

TheCyprus



The election of the Hungary’s new centre-right prime minister, Peter Magyar, in April marked a particularly stinging defeat for Viktor Orban, whose government was widely regarded as one of the most anti-LGBTQ in the EU. Rights advocates expect legal changes but wonder about the timeline Magyar will adopt as the new prime minister remains cautious on divisive issues.
